The value of coaching

by John Allen
(Cape Town)

I was chatting to a friend yesterday evening, prior to watching the rugby world cup final, and the life coaching profession came into the conversation. He told me that a few years ago, his life and his business was at a rock bottom stage. He just did not know where he was going, other than down and had no idea how he was going to reverse the situation, to the extent that he actually thought he was going to die!

By chance he was introduced to a life coach and decided that employing his services might help solve the crisis he was facing. He, his family and his business has never looked back. He now utilises the services of 3 coaches, one for the family (all involved in the business), one for strategic planning, and one for his manufacturing division. He and his family are now enjoying life, the business has more than doubled its sales and it is well ahead of the competition, who have not yet discovered the benefits of life coaching.
